England's Women will take on Scotland in a pre-World Cup friendly at Wycombe Wanderers Adams Park on 11 March.
England have won the last six meetings between the two sides since 1993.
Captain Faye White returns to the England squad for the first time since the away World Cup qualifier victory against Holland in November 2005.
Ranked 12th in the world, England are being classed as one of the 'dark horses' for the 16 team World Cup in China in September.
Scotland are presently ranked 26th in the world but boast Arsenal striker Julie Fleeting in their ranks, one of the deadliest strikers in women's football, with an incredible 93 goals in 91 international appearances.
